Hi there We are an ISP having issues with SPF We host domains for people and our actual mail server is hosted with WCG When we receive mail for the domains in our office it then gets forwarded to our mail server hosted at WCG domain users are getting their email rejected due to SPF because the SENDER of the mail has an SPF record that says only they can send the mail...when we need to forward it on to an actual mailbox and not their domain email it is sent to. Does anyone know how we get around this issue?
